My Professional Self Reflection

EDEC 324 Assignment 2

Assessment Type My Professional Self Reflection
Weight 40% it is MANDATORY to pass this assignment
Length 1500 words (plus reference list and appendices)
Due date 10 Days after you finish your PE
Requirement Your assignment must include:

General

A relevant, unique title.

A footnote indicating a pseudonym for the setting and a pseudonym for the staff. For staff, only a first name is needed. Consider can the centre or staff be identified by the information you include? Ensure the pseudonym is used throughout the assignment (do a ‘find and replace’ to ensure names have not been missed, including in your transcript). (See Footnotes).

Reference all information provided by the leader as personal communication.

Include links to theory and literature throughout your whole assignment. Support your ideas with references to national and international literature.

A reference list with a minimum of 4 peer-reviewed journal articles.

Include your placement goals as an appendix.

Your word count includes tables but not your reference list or appendices.

Specifics

Introduction – Set the scene by describing your placement setting and explain why you selected that centre in one paragraph.

Placement Learning – describe one key insight from your professional experience.

Explain why this insight is important to your future role as an early childhood leader.

Provide evidence that relates to your new learning.

Link your insight and learning to peer-reviewed journal articles and leadership theory.

Unit Learning – describe one key insight from your learning from the unit, textbooks, readings and sharing with colleagues.

Explain why this insight is important to your future role as an early childhood leader.

Provide evidence that relates to your new learning.

Link your insight and learning to peer-reviewed journal articles and leadership theory.

Explain what an advocate is and describe how you will advocate for children, families, educators and the early childhood profession in your future role as an early childhood leader.

Conclusion – Conclude with one to two paragraphs about your aims or goals for your future leadership role.

References (new page) – follow APA referencing requirements to create the reference list.

Appendix – A copy of your goals for placement. Check how an appendix should be acknowledged throughout your assignment.
